Solution for -11.1=1.9+(-1.3)x equation:



-11.1=1.9+(-1.3)x
We move all terms to the left:
-11.1-(1.9+(-1.3)x)=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(1.9+(-1.3)x), so:
1.9+(-1.3)x
determiningTheFunctionDomain (-1.3)x+1.9
We multiply parentheses
-1.3x+1.9
Back to the equation:
-(-1.3x+1.9)
We get rid of parentheses
1.3x-1.9-11.1=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
1.3x-13=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
1.3x=13
x=13/1.3
x=10
